Senior Principal Facilities Spec
McDermott
**Job Overview:**
The Senior Principal Facilities Spec has developed breadth and depth of skills in a range of Facilities processes, procedures, and systems and can act as a technical expert in an area. They are responsible for gathering and analyzing data to identify and solve problems that arise with little or no precedent.
**Key Tasks and Responsibilities:**
1. Service Provider Management:
+ Manage and coordinate all hard and soft service providers to ensure high-quality service delivery.
+ Monitor service level agreements (SLAs) and ensure compliance with contractual obligations.
2. Administrative Duties:
+ Administer and maintain up-to-date personnel seating allocation records and facility-related documentation.
+ Raise purchase requests and GRN and manage related administrative tasks, ensuring accuracy and timeliness.
+ Administer building access and parking access documentation process
+ Administer consumable requirements and related documentation
+ Support transportation coordination activities
3. Facility Maintenance:
+ Ensure that basic facilities are well-maintained and conduct proactive maintenance to prevent disruptions.
+ Address daily facility-related issues and maintain records of resolutions.
+ Scheduled floor visits on a weekly basis
+ Attend to HSE inspection and observations for safety compliance as required
4. Planning and Forecasting:
+ Plan and forecast the facility’s upcoming needs and requirements, including space utilization and resource allocation.
+ Assist with office relocations, including planning, coordination, and execution.
5. Property Strategy and Space Management:
+ Support the development and implementation of property strategies to optimize space utilization.
+ Monitor and manage communications infrastructure to ensure seamless operations.
6. Communication and Reporting:
+ Attend to daily facility-related requirements and maintain accurate records of issues and resolutions.
+ Communicate technical information effectively to stakeholders and team members.
**Essential Qualifications and Education:**
+ Minimum 5 years experience in FM or Office Services for a large Local or MNC.
+ Minimum 2 years in a lead role with a proven track record.
+ Diploma in FM essential as a minimum.
+ Degree in a related field preferred.
